Your cells begin dying within minutes after the heart stops beating, as they are no longer receiving a steady supply of oxygen and nutrients nor are they having carbon dioxide and other wastes removed.

Exactly how long it takes for each cell to die depends on several factors but probably most importantly the intensity of its activity and hence its energy demands.
